1935–36 French Division 2
Division 2
Season1935–36
Top goalscorerJean Nicolas (45)

Statistics of Division 2 in the 1935–36 football season.

Overview

[edit]

It was contested by 19 teams, and Rouen won the championship.

League standings

[edit]
Pos Team Pld W D L GF GA GD Pts Promotion or relegation
1 Rouen 34 25 4 5 119 33 +86 54 Promoted
2 RC Roubaix 34 23 6 5 98 40 +58 52
3 Saint-Étienne 34 24 4 6 99 49 +50 52
4 Lens 34 17 10 7 72 43 +29 44
5 Amiens 34 18 4 12 73 61 +12 40
6 Caen 34 17 5 12 68 57 +11 39
7 Calais 34 14 10 10 75 55 +20 38
8 Montpellier 34 15 7 12 54 46 +8 37
9 Nice 34 14 6 14 53 39 +14 34
10 CA Paris 34 12 9 13 43 55 −12 33
10 Stade Reims 34 15 3 16 62 74 −12 33
12 FCO Charleville 34 11 7 16 55 59 −4 29
13 AS Troyes 34 11 5 18 66 69 −3 27
14 US Boulogne 34 12 3 19 57 86 −29 27
15 Olympique Dunkerque 34 11 3 20 46 68 −22 25
16 Le Havre 34 8 6 20 47 86 −39 22
17 Nancy 34 3 5 26 33 122 −89 11
18 Villeurbanne 34 5 5 24 40 99 −59 15 Relegated
19 SC Nîmes 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0
Source: rsssf.com
